At the meeting of the Scientific Council of the Institute of Information Technology under the Ministry of Science and Education, Babak Nabiyev, Head of the Institute's AzScienceNet Network Operation Center and Phd, provided information about the upcoming Republican Scientific-Practical Seminar on the topic of “AzScienceNet Network: New Realities, Opportunities, and Regulation Issues.”

He announced the establishment of an Organizing Committee and the formation of a Working Group for the event, adding that five reports are planned for presentation within the program.

B.Nabiyev emphasized that the main goal of the hybrid seminar is to discuss the recent development trends, upcoming challenges, and new opportunities of the AzScienceNet network, as well as practical recommendations regarding the network’s management, regulation, and security issues. He noted that the event serves to further strengthen the role of the AzScienceNet network in the digital transformation process of our country's science and education institutions, as well as its position and strategic importance in international scientific integration.

It should be noted that the close cooperation established with influential international organizations enables local users to extensively benefit from the advanced opportunities offered by European and global science and education networks. Admitted as a national operator to the European Association of Science and Education Networks (GEANT) since 2015, AzScienceNet plays a crucial virtual bridge role in the integration of the Azerbaijani science and education community into Europe and the global arena.

Currently, a number of scientific research institutes and higher education institutions in our country gain access via the network to high-speed internet, as well as cloud technologies, next-generation network services, and modern security solutions. Furthermore, AzScienceNet has successfully represented our country in the Eastern Partnership Connect (EaPConnect) project, which is financed by the European Commission and implemented at the initiative of the GEANT Association, covering the Eastern Partnership countries.
